Many UK companies are now considering new physical offices in Europe, Madrid makes sense for many reasons:
First,
Spanish is spoken by around 560 million people across the globe and Madrid is at the centre of them all providing a hub for the Spanish speaking world.
Madrid is the engine of the Spanish economy, it is the third most populous European capital and the centre of a metropolitan area of more than 6.5 million inhabitants. That’s 6.5 million opportunities for your business in just one city. The city itself is dynamic and internationalised already and not only offers unrivalled access to the European Single Market but is also ideally placed for targeting the emerging markets of Latin America and North Africa.

So, what about strategic markets? What key sectors are most likely to be successful when considering moving to Madrid? This is where our partners, Madrid Investment Attraction come in. The organisation was developed to showcase the city as the best potential location for companies ready to expand into Europe and beyond and in doing so have highlighted the following sectors as the most ready for your business:
With Spain being one of the key emerging markets in the data field, Madrid is one of the main interconnection hubs – it is the home to Spain’s main institutions, companies and research centres, and has the necessary critical mass to make the investments made profitable.
As the second largest European economy and seventh in the world in terms of cybersecurity maturity, Madrid being the capital makes it ideally positioned to take advantage of growth in this market.
Spain has a diversified, modern, competitive financial system that is fully integrated into international financial markets The Spanish financial market is transparent, liquid and efficient, and has a compensation and settlement model of recognised prestige. All essential for opening up the sector to new businesses.
The Spanish pharmaceutical and biotechnology industry has become one of the most dynamic and competitive globally and Madrid is at the top of the health reputation monitor, with the most prestigious hospitals in Spain located in the city
Backed by a support plan of more than €1.6 billion, companies in the AV sector can take advantage of different tax deductions available for R&D and innovation and benefit from specific support and financing programs.
